Browse Source

package/lld: move to llvm-project subfolder

To make version bumping easier, move lld to a new llvm-project subfolder
and specify site and version for the project.

Signed-off-by: Daniel Lang <d.lang@abatec.at>
Reviewed-by: Romain Naour <romain.naour@smile.fr>
Signed-off-by: Romain Naour <romain.naour@smile.fr>
Signed-off-by: Sebastian Weyer <sebastian.weyer@smile.fr>
Tested-by: Adam Duskett <adam.duskett@amarulasolutions.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
Lang Daniel 2 years ago
parent
commit
e0caf0d0dc

+ 1 - 1
DEVELOPERS

@@ -1633,7 +1633,7 @@ F:	package/clang/
 F:	package/earlyoom/
 F:	package/gconf/
 F:	package/libnss/
-F:	package/lld/
+F:	package/llvm-project/lld/
 F:	package/llvm-project/llvm/
 F:	package/python-cython/
 F:	package/python-pycups/

+ 1 - 1
package/Config.in.host

@@ -51,7 +51,7 @@ menu "Host utilities"
 	source "package/jsmin/Config.in.host"
 	source "package/kmod/Config.in.host"
 	source "package/libp11/Config.in.host"
-	source "package/lld/Config.in.host"
+	source "package/llvm-project/lld/Config.in.host"
 	source "package/lpc3250loader/Config.in.host"
 	source "package/lttng-babeltrace/Config.in.host"
 	source "package/lzma-alone/Config.in.host"

+ 0 - 0
package/lld/Config.in.host → package/llvm-project/lld/Config.in.host


+ 0 - 0
package/lld/lld.hash → package/llvm-project/lld/lld.hash


+ 2 - 3
package/lld/lld.mk → package/llvm-project/lld/lld.mk

@@ -4,9 +4,8 @@
 #
 ################################################################################
 
-# LLVM, Clang and lld should be version bumped together
-LLD_VERSION = 11.1.0
-LLD_SITE = https://github.com/llvm/llvm-project/releases/download/llvmorg-$(LLD_VERSION)
+LLD_VERSION = $(LLVM_PROJECT_VERSION)
+LLD_SITE = $(LLVM_PROJECT_SITE)
 LLD_SOURCE = lld-$(LLD_VERSION).src.tar.xz
 LLD_LICENSE = Apache-2.0 with exceptions
 LLD_LICENSE_FILES = LICENSE.TXT